Fields
To gather details about donors, such as their phone numbers and whether they'd like to give anonymously, you can add fields to donation forms.
Note: To edit default fields and those you've added, hover over the section to change and select Click to edit. The Address field can be removed, but you can't configure it.

To ensure you collect up-to-date information from donors, Address is on forms by default.



to collect information about your donors, such as the number of family members in their households, add custom fields to your forms. You can add a field only once to a form, but you can add it to multiple forms. The types of fields available to use on donation forms are text, number, date, table, and Yes/No.
Note: The Yes/No field is a checkbox. When a donor leaves it unchecked on a form, a "No" response is recorded.
When you add a custom field to a form, you can change the label that displays and select whether a response is required.
Tip: To configure and add new custom fields in the database view, from Configuration, select Attributes. After you configure an attribute or custom field, you can add it to donation forms. If a field is set to only allow one per record, any existing data in the field is overwritten. For more information, see Custom fields.

To give donors a way to increase the value of their gifts to your organization, add Gift Aid to donation forms. It enables donors to make declarations that your organization can claim at the basic tax rate for those gifts. For more information, see Gift Aid.
Declare Gift Aid
When a donor makes a declaration, they select the Yes option on the form. Doing so, adds a Yes declaration to their constituent record in the database view and all active No declarations end.
Decline Gift Aid
When a donor declines to make a declaration, they select the No option on the form. Doing so, adds a No declarations to their constituent record in the database view and all active Yes declarations end.
Note: The start date of a declaration is the date of the transaction.
For more information, see Donation Form Gift Aid.

To enable donors to add more information about their gift, move Gift comments to your form and choose whether to make it required. Donor-entered comments display on the contribution record.

to enable businesses and other organizations to support your online giving initiatives, add Organization gift to your donation forms.

To capture donors phone numbers so you can reach out and thank them for their gifts, add Phone to your donation forms and choose whether to make it required.
Tip: You should set a phone type for constituents, under Phone mapping in Tools, Settings.

to give donors an opportunity to dedicate their gift to a person or cause, move the Tribute component to your forms.
Note: Don't see the tribute component in Donation form designer? Honor/Memorial Tracking is an optional module, contact your admin for more information.
Tip: Tribute information collected by the donation form appears on the gift. For more information, see Tributes.
